It is a snap to develop and configure new SSH keys. During the default configuration, OpenSSH allows any user to configure new keys. The keys are long lasting entry credentials that remain legitimate even after the person's account has become deleted.
This means that your neighborhood Laptop or computer does not realize the remote host. This could occur The very first time you connect to a fresh host. Sort Of course and push ENTER to carry on.
The general public crucial can be shared freely with no compromise to your protection. It truly is not possible to find out exactly what the non-public vital is from an examination of the general public key. The personal critical can encrypt messages that just the personal critical can decrypt.
Automated tasks: As you don’t really need to style your password anytime, it’s simpler to automate duties that need SSH.
You will now be questioned for your passphrase. We strongly advise you to definitely enter a passphrase below. And don't forget what it really is! You'll be able to push Enter to acquire no passphrase, but this is simply not a good idea. A passphrase built up of 3 or 4 unconnected text, strung alongside one another will make an exceedingly sturdy passphrase.
Hence It's not at all a good idea to teach your users to blindly settle for them. Transforming the keys is As a result either most effective performed applying an SSH critical management tool that also variations them on consumers, or using certificates.
Future, you may be prompted to enter a passphrase with the important. This is certainly an optional passphrase that could be utilized to encrypt the private crucial file on disk.
Enter SSH config, which can be a for each-person configuration file for SSH interaction. Create a new file: ~/.ssh/config and open it for modifying:
In the event the command fails and you get createssh the error invalid format or element not supported, you may be using a hardware protection vital that does not help the Ed25519 algorithm. Enter the next command instead.
Basically all cybersecurity regulatory frameworks have to have taking care of who can access what. SSH keys grant obtain, and drop under this need. This, businesses under compliance mandates are needed to employ correct administration processes with the keys. NIST IR 7966 is a good place to begin.
To achieve this, we will use a Exclusive utility referred to as ssh-keygen, which is involved With all the conventional OpenSSH suite of resources. By default, this will produce a 3072 little bit RSA important pair.
In the following paragraphs, you've acquired the way to generate SSH critical pairs utilizing ssh-keygen. SSH keys have a lot of positive aspects around passwords:
A greater solution should be to automate incorporating keys, retailer passwords, also to specify which critical to work with when accessing particular servers.
Whilst there are a few various ways of logging into an SSH server, During this information, we’ll give attention to starting SSH keys. SSH keys deliver a very secure technique for logging into your server. Due to this, This is actually the technique we suggest for all users.